"Sponsored Agents" in ChatGPT Ads: What Changes with Conversational Advertising?
OpenAI has announced testing for "Sponsored Agents," which allow users to initiate conversations with company-provided agents directly from ads on ChatGPT. The significant shift is that rather than simply displaying ad copy, ads serve as an entry point into interactive dialogue, including questions, product comparisons, and understanding.
What has changed?
In addition to testing Sponsored Agents, OpenAI's official announcement highlights mechanisms to assist ad creation from prompts within ChatGPT Work, AI creative features in Ads Manager, and integrations with HubSpot and Shopify.
The key point is not to jump to the conclusion that "ChatGPT's regular responses themselves become ads." Ads are handled as a separate mechanism on the platform, and users transition from an ad to a sponsor-provided agent.

Who is affected?
Those directly impacted include companies using ChatGPT as an ad medium, ad operations teams, and e-commerce and CRM managers. For general users, it is important to learn to distinguish between "regular AI responses" and "dialogues with sponsors."
On the corporate side, design is required not only for the traditional click-destination landing page, but also for determining which questions to answer within the conversation and where to transition to the company's website or checkout process.
Differences from traditional advertising
Traditional search and social media ads have primarily been designed to take users from a displayed ad to a web page. With Sponsored Agents, users can continue gathering information within the conversational UI even after clicking the ad, making the "conversational content" itself part of the customer experience, alongside ad creatives.
Consequently, responsibility does not end with the advertising team; managing the information used in responses—such as product details, FAQs, pricing, return policies, and support scope—becomes crucial.
Impact on practical operations
If a company is considering implementation, it is safer to first organize the information that agents are permitted to reference rather than building ads immediately.
For e-commerce, for example, this means separating product specifications, inventory, pricing, shipping, and return policies into real-time data versus static data. Regarding CRM integration, it is also necessary to verify how much customer data should be shared and to ensure personal information is not inadvertently included in conversations.
What to check right now
Managers considering adoption will find it easier to organize their approach by reviewing the following perspectives:
Whether your company is eligible for the Sponsored Agents test
What the authoritative source of product and service information referenced in the conversation is
The scope of data transferred through HubSpot and Shopify integrations
How it is displayed to users that the content is an advertisement
The routing mechanism to switch to a human support representative in the event of an incorrect response
Retention policies for conversation logs and customer data, and internal corporate policies
If you want to test on a small scale
Before running live ads, it is safer to internally draft 10 questions that users who see the ad might ask and verify whether current product information can answer them.

If there are many unanswerable points or inconsistencies in sources, it indicates that product information needs to be organized before dealing with advertising AI.
Points to note
This announcement contains elements in the testing phase. Target regions, advertisers, pricing models, and availability may not apply to all users simultaneously. When making actual implementation decisions, please re-verify OpenAI's latest advertising, privacy, and contractual terms.
Additionally, it is safe to cross-reference responses obtained through sponsor conversations with official corporate disclosures regarding purchase and contract conditions.
